Julius T. Nganji

Julius T. Nganji received his master of science (with distinction) in Website Design and Development and a PhD in Computer Science from the University of Hull, United Kingdom. His PhD focused on using web ontologies to personalise e-learning for students with disabilities, including those with multiple disabilities. His current research interests are in e-learning personalization for students with disabilities, digital accessibility and usability, human-computer interaction, user interface design and special educational technology. Over the past eight years, he has published in various conference proceedings, journals, and book chapters. He is an editorial review board member and an expert reviewer for various journals focusing on educational technology and human-computer interaction. He was a mentor for students with disabilities at the University of Hull for three years and currently mentors some PhD students in Africa. Since 2013, he has been working in various roles on a major web migration project and a Student Information System (SIS) replacement project at the University of Ottawa where he has contributed towards web accessibility, usability and client support.
